Wex5要与数据库绑定的原因是为了实现数据的动态管理、提高系统的可扩展性、确保数据一致性与完整性、方便数据分析与报表生成。其中,实现数据的动态管理是最为关键的一点,因为现代应用程序需要对数据进行频繁的增删改查操作,而数据库提供了高效的存储和检索机制,使得应用程序能够快速响应用户请求。通过与数据库的绑定,Wex5可以实现数据的实时更新和动态显示,从而提升用户体验。此外,与数据库绑定还可以确保数据的一致性和完整性,避免数据冗余和冲突。数据库的强大查询能力也使得数据分析和报表生成变得更加方便,为企业决策提供有力支持。
一、数据的动态管理
Wex5与数据库绑定的首要原因是为了实现数据的动态管理。现代应用程序对数据的需求是动态和实时的,用户在使用应用程序时,往往需要进行各种数据操作,如新增、修改、删除和查询等。数据库提供了高效的存储和检索机制,可以快速响应这些数据操作需求。通过与数据库绑定,Wex5可以实现数据的实时更新和动态显示,使得应用程序能够及时反映用户的操作。这种动态管理不仅提高了系统的响应速度,还提升了用户体验。例如,在电商平台中,当用户添加商品到购物车时,系统需要立即更新购物车数据并显示给用户,这就需要依赖数据库的高效管理能力。
二、系统的可扩展性
可扩展性是现代软件系统的重要特性之一,Wex5与数据库绑定能够极大地提升系统的可扩展性。在应用程序开发过程中,数据量和用户数量往往会随着业务的发展不断增长。如果系统无法很好地扩展,就会在高并发访问和大数据量处理时出现性能瓶颈。数据库系统通常具备良好的扩展能力,通过分区、分片、集群等技术手段,可以有效地处理大规模数据和高并发访问。Wex5与数据库绑定后,可以充分利用数据库的这些特性,使系统能够平稳扩展,满足业务不断发展的需求。例如,在社交媒体应用中,用户数量和数据量不断增加,系统需要能够处理大量的用户请求和数据存储需求,这就需要依赖数据库的扩展能力。
三、数据的一致性与完整性
数据的一致性与完整性是保证系统可靠性的关键因素。Wex5与数据库绑定可以确保数据的一致性和完整性,从而避免数据冗余和冲突。在分布式系统中,数据的一致性问题尤为重要,多个节点间的数据同步和一致性维护是一个复杂的问题。数据库系统通常提供事务管理机制,通过事务的原子性、隔离性、一致性和持久性(ACID)特性,确保数据操作的可靠性和一致性。Wex5与数据库绑定后,可以利用数据库的事务管理机制,保证数据操作的一致性和完整性。例如,在银行系统中,用户的转账操作需要确保数据的一致性,如果出现数据不一致的问题,可能会导致严重的资金损失。
四、数据分析与报表生成
现代企业对于数据分析和报表生成的需求越来越高,Wex5与数据库绑定可以方便地进行数据分析和报表生成。数据库系统通常具备强大的查询能力,通过SQL语句可以方便地对数据进行统计和分析。Wex5与数据库绑定后,可以利用数据库的查询能力,对数据进行各种复杂的分析和统计,生成各种形式的报表,为企业决策提供有力支持。例如,在销售管理系统中,企业需要对销售数据进行分析,生成销售报表,了解销售情况和趋势,这就需要依赖数据库的查询和分析能力。
五、数据安全与备份恢复
数据安全和备份恢复是保证数据可靠性的重要方面。Wex5与数据库绑定可以利用数据库系统的安全机制和备份恢复功能,确保数据的安全性和可靠性。数据库系统通常提供多种安全机制,如用户认证、访问控制、加密存储等,保护数据免受非法访问和篡改。同时,数据库系统还提供备份和恢复功能,通过定期备份和数据恢复,防止数据丢失和损坏。Wex5与数据库绑定后,可以利用数据库的安全机制和备份恢复功能,确保数据的安全性和可靠性。例如,在医疗系统中,患者的医疗数据需要高度保密,系统需要通过数据库的安全机制保护患者数据的隐私。
六、数据共享与集成
在现代信息化环境中,数据共享与集成是实现信息互通和资源共享的重要手段。Wex5与数据库绑定可以方便地实现数据的共享与集成。数据库系统通常具备良好的数据共享和集成能力,通过标准的接口和协议,可以方便地与其他系统进行数据交换和集成。Wex5与数据库绑定后,可以利用数据库的共享和集成能力,实现数据的互通和共享,提升系统的协同工作能力。例如,在智慧城市系统中,不同部门和系统之间需要进行数据共享和集成,通过数据库的共享和集成能力,可以实现各部门之间的数据互通和资源共享。
七、提高开发效率与降低维护成本
Wex5与数据库绑定可以大大提高开发效率和降低维护成本。数据库系统提供了丰富的功能和工具,如数据建模、查询优化、性能监控等,可以大大简化开发过程,提升开发效率。同时,数据库系统的稳定性和可靠性也可以减少系统维护的工作量和成本。Wex5与数据库绑定后,可以利用数据库系统提供的各种功能和工具,提高开发效率,降低维护成本。例如,在企业管理系统中,开发人员可以利用数据库的查询优化工具,提高系统的查询性能,减少系统维护的工作量。
八、支持多种数据类型与复杂数据结构
现代应用程序需要处理多种数据类型和复杂数据结构,如文本、图像、音频、视频等。Wex5与数据库绑定可以支持多种数据类型和复杂数据结构,满足应用程序的需求。数据库系统通常支持多种数据类型和复杂数据结构,通过扩展和插件,可以方便地处理各种类型的数据。Wex5与数据库绑定后,可以利用数据库的多种数据类型和复杂数据结构支持,满足应用程序的需求。例如,在多媒体应用中,系统需要处理大量的图像、音频和视频数据,通过数据库的支持,可以方便地存储和管理这些数据。
九、数据的历史追踪与版本控制
数据的历史追踪与版本控制是保证数据可靠性和可追溯性的重要手段。Wex5与数据库绑定可以实现数据的历史追踪与版本控制。数据库系统通常提供数据的历史追踪与版本控制功能,通过记录数据的变更历史,可以方便地追踪数据的变化情况,保证数据的可追溯性。Wex5与数据库绑定后,可以利用数据库的历史追踪与版本控制功能,确保数据的可靠性和可追溯性。例如,在文档管理系统中,用户需要查看文档的历史版本和变更情况,通过数据库的历史追踪与版本控制功能,可以方便地实现这一需求。
十、支持分布式与云计算环境
现代应用程序往往运行在分布式和云计算环境中,Wex5与数据库绑定可以支持分布式和云计算环境。数据库系统通常具备良好的分布式和云计算支持能力,通过分布式存储和计算,可以高效地处理大规模数据和高并发访问。Wex5与数据库绑定后,可以利用数据库的分布式和云计算支持能力,满足应用程序在分布式和云计算环境中的需求。例如,在大数据处理系统中,系统需要处理海量数据和高并发访问,通过数据库的分布式和云计算支持能力,可以高效地处理这些需求。
十一、支持数据的实时同步与离线访问
数据的实时同步与离线访问是现代应用程序的重要需求。Wex5与数据库绑定可以实现数据的实时同步与离线访问。数据库系统通常提供数据的实时同步与离线访问功能,通过数据同步机制,可以实现数据的实时更新和同步。Wex5与数据库绑定后,可以利用数据库的数据同步与离线访问功能,满足应用程序的数据实时同步与离线访问需求。例如,在移动应用中,用户需要在离线状态下访问数据,通过数据库的离线访问功能,可以实现这一需求。
十二、支持多种开发语言与平台
现代应用程序需要支持多种开发语言和平台,Wex5与数据库绑定可以支持多种开发语言和平台。数据库系统通常提供多种开发语言和平台的支持,通过标准的接口和驱动,可以方便地与多种开发语言和平台进行集成。Wex5与数据库绑定后,可以利用数据库的多种开发语言和平台支持能力,满足应用程序的需求。例如,在跨平台应用开发中,系统需要支持多种开发语言和平台,通过数据库的支持,可以方便地实现这一需求。
十三、支持数据的自动化处理与智能分析
现代应用程序需要进行数据的自动化处理与智能分析,Wex5与数据库绑定可以实现数据的自动化处理与智能分析。数据库系统通常提供数据的自动化处理与智能分析功能,通过自动化脚本和智能算法,可以高效地处理和分析数据。Wex5与数据库绑定后,可以利用数据库的数据自动化处理与智能分析功能,满足应用程序的需求。例如,在智能推荐系统中,系统需要对用户行为数据进行智能分析和推荐,通过数据库的智能分析功能,可以实现这一需求。
十四、支持数据的跨地域与跨组织共享
数据的跨地域与跨组织共享是现代应用程序的重要需求。Wex5与数据库绑定可以实现数据的跨地域与跨组织共享。数据库系统通常具备良好的跨地域与跨组织共享能力,通过分布式存储和数据同步,可以实现数据的跨地域与跨组织共享。Wex5与数据库绑定后,可以利用数据库的跨地域与跨组织共享能力,满足应用程序的数据共享需求。例如,在跨国企业管理系统中,企业需要在不同国家和地区之间共享数据,通过数据库的跨地域与跨组织共享能力,可以实现这一需求。
十五、支持数据的多租户与隔离机制
数据的多租户与隔离机制是现代应用程序的重要需求。Wex5与数据库绑定可以实现数据的多租户与隔离机制。数据库系统通常提供数据的多租户与隔离机制,通过多租户架构和数据隔离,可以实现数据的安全管理和隔离。Wex5与数据库绑定后,可以利用数据库的数据多租户与隔离机制,满足应用程序的需求。例如,在SaaS应用中,系统需要支持多个租户的数据隔离和管理,通过数据库的多租户与隔离机制,可以实现这一需求。
十六、支持数据的高可用与容灾机制
数据的高可用与容灾机制是保证系统可靠性的关键因素。Wex5与数据库绑定可以实现数据的高可用与容灾机制。数据库系统通常提供数据的高可用与容灾机制,通过数据复制、备份和恢复,可以实现数据的高可用和容灾。Wex5与数据库绑定后,可以利用数据库的数据高可用与容灾机制,确保数据的可靠性和可用性。例如,在金融系统中,数据的高可用和容灾是非常重要的,通过数据库的高可用与容灾机制,可以确保数据的安全和可靠。
十七、支持数据的实时监控与性能优化
数据的实时监控与性能优化是保证系统性能和稳定性的关键因素。Wex5与数据库绑定可以实现数据的实时监控与性能优化。数据库系统通常提供数据的实时监控与性能优化工具,通过实时监控和性能分析,可以及时发现和解决性能瓶颈和问题。Wex5与数据库绑定后,可以利用数据库的数据实时监控与性能优化工具,确保系统的性能和稳定性。例如,在电商系统中,系统需要实时监控和优化性能,以确保高并发访问和大数据量处理,通过数据库的实时监控与性能优化工具,可以实现这一需求。
十八、支持数据的标准化与规范化管理
数据的标准化与规范化管理是保证数据质量和一致性的关键因素。Wex5与数据库绑定可以实现数据的标准化与规范化管理。数据库系统通常提供数据的标准化与规范化管理工具,通过数据标准化和规范化,可以确保数据的一致性和质量。Wex5与数据库绑定后,可以利用数据库的数据标准化与规范化管理工具,确保数据的一致性和质量。例如,在数据仓库系统中,系统需要对大量的数据进行标准化和规范化管理,以确保数据的一致性和质量,通过数据库的标准化与规范化管理工具,可以实现这一需求。
十九、支持数据的灵活查询与动态视图
数据的灵活查询与动态视图是现代应用程序的重要需求。Wex5与数据库绑定可以实现数据的灵活查询与动态视图。数据库系统通常提供数据的灵活查询与动态视图功能,通过灵活的查询和动态视图,可以方便地对数据进行查询和展示。Wex5与数据库绑定后,可以利用数据库的数据灵活查询与动态视图功能,满足应用程序的需求。例如,在BI系统中,用户需要对数据进行灵活的查询和动态展示,通过数据库的灵活查询与动态视图功能,可以实现这一需求。
二十、支持数据的自动化运维与管理
数据的自动化运维与管理是现代应用程序的重要需求。Wex5与数据库绑定可以实现数据的自动化运维与管理。数据库系统通常提供数据的自动化运维与管理工具,通过自动化运维和管理,可以高效地维护和管理数据。Wex5与数据库绑定后,可以利用数据库的数据自动化运维与管理工具,满足应用程序的需求。例如,在云计算平台中,系统需要对大量的数据进行自动化运维和管理,通过数据库的自动化运维与管理工具,可以实现这一需求。
通过这些详细的分析,可以看出Wex5与数据库绑定在数据的动态管理、系统的可扩展性、数据一致性与完整性、数据分析与报表生成等方面具有重要的意义。绑定数据库不仅能够提升应用程序的性能和用户体验,还能确保数据的安全性和可靠性,为企业决策提供有力支持。
相关问答FAQs:
Wex5为什么要与数据库绑定?
在现代软件开发中,数据库是存储和管理数据的核心组件。Wex5作为一种强大的开发框架,通常会与数据库进行绑定,以便于数据的存取和管理。以下是几个关于Wex5与数据库绑定的重要原因。
1. 数据持久性
为什么数据持久性对应用程序至关重要?
数据持久性是指数据在程序终止或系统崩溃后仍然能够保留。Wex5通过与数据库的绑定,确保了应用程序的数据能够安全存储。当用户在应用程序中输入信息或进行修改时,这些数据会即时更新到数据库中。这不仅保证了数据的安全性,也使得用户在下次使用时能够继续访问之前的信息。
2. 数据的高效存取
如何实现高效的数据存取?
Wex5与数据库的绑定使得数据存取变得更加高效。通过SQL查询,开发者可以快速获取所需的信息,而不必担心数据的加载和存储问题。数据库的索引机制和优化查询能够显著提高数据检索的速度。在Wex5中,开发者只需编写简单的代码,即可实现复杂的数据操作,大大提升了开发效率。
3. 数据的一致性和完整性
数据的一致性和完整性如何影响系统的稳定性?
数据的一致性和完整性是任何系统设计中的关键要素。Wex5通过与数据库绑定,能够利用数据库的事务管理和约束机制,确保数据的一致性。例如,使用外键约束可以防止无效数据的插入,而事务管理则确保了多个操作的原子性。这种机制使得系统在处理多个用户请求时,能够保持数据的稳定性和可靠性。
4. 便捷的用户管理
为什么便捷的用户管理对应用程序至关重要?
在许多应用程序中,用户管理是一个重要的功能模块。Wex5通过与数据库绑定,使得用户的注册、登录、权限控制等功能能够得到简化和优化。开发者可以轻松实现用户信息的存储、查询和更新,使得用户体验更加顺畅。此外,利用数据库的安全机制,可以有效保护用户数据,防止未经授权的访问。
5. 数据分析与报告
如何通过数据库实现数据分析与报告功能?
在商业应用中,数据分析与报告功能至关重要。Wex5与数据库的结合,使得开发者可以轻松实施数据分析。通过编写SQL查询,开发者能够快速生成各种数据报表,帮助企业做出明智的决策。数据的可视化展示也能够通过Wex5的图形化工具来实现,进一步提升用户对数据的理解和分析能力。
6. 适应大数据环境
如何在大数据环境中保持高效性?
随着大数据技术的发展,应用程序需要处理和分析海量数据。Wex5与数据库的绑定能够帮助开发者更好地应对这一挑战。通过使用分布式数据库、数据分片等技术,Wex5能够高效管理大规模数据集,实现快速存取和分析。这种适应性使得Wex5成为企业处理大数据的理想选择。
7. 简化开发流程
如何通过数据库绑定简化开发流程?
Wex5框架的设计旨在简化开发流程。通过与数据库的绑定,开发者可以利用框架提供的各种工具和接口,快速构建数据驱动的应用程序。常见的数据操作如CRUD(创建、读取、更新、删除)可以通过简洁的API进行实现,极大减少了重复工作,提高了开发效率。
8. 提高应用的可扩展性
如何确保应用的可扩展性?
在快速变化的市场环境中,应用的可扩展性至关重要。Wex5与数据库的绑定,使得应用程序能够轻松适应业务需求的变化。开发者可以根据需要增加新的数据表、字段或关系,而不需要重新设计整个系统架构。这种灵活性使得应用能够快速响应市场变化,为企业带来更大的竞争优势。
9. 支持多种数据库系统
为什么支持多种数据库系统是一个优势?
Wex5框架支持多种数据库系统,如MySQL、PostgreSQL、SQL Server等。这种兼容性为开发者提供了更多选择,能够根据项目需求选择最合适的数据库。此外,支持多种数据库也使得项目的迁移变得更加容易,减少了对特定数据库的依赖,增加了系统的灵活性。
10. 社区支持与丰富的资源
如何通过社区支持提高开发效率?
Wex5拥有一个活跃的开发社区,开发者可以通过论坛、文档和教程获得帮助。与数据库的绑定在社区中也得到了广泛讨论,许多开发者分享了他们的最佳实践和经验。这种知识共享不仅帮助新手快速上手,也为经验丰富的开发者提供了新的思路和解决方案。
结论
Wex5与数据库的绑定不仅是技术实现的需要,更是现代应用程序开发中不可或缺的一部分。通过这种绑定,开发者能够享受数据持久性、高效存取、一致性和完整性等多重优势,从而构建出更加稳定、高效且易于维护的应用程序。无论是数据分析、用户管理还是系统的可扩展性,Wex5都展现出了其强大的能力和灵活性,成为开发者的得力助手。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。